DAY 9: Rome - Orvieto - Arezzo
This morning, we meet our local guide who will show us the splendours of
the Vatican Museums, including the Sistine Chapel. Later we depart for
Orvieto. The site of the city is among the most dramatic in Europe. Perched
on a plateau of tufa rock, with the outline of its world famous Duomo
visible for miles around. Access to the city in fact is via the funicular.
The heart of Orvieto is Piazza del Duomo, onto which look the town's most
important buildings and the façade of the Duomo, a masterpiece of
gothic architecture and dazzling mosaics. Late evening check into our hotel
for an overnight stop. (Breakfast, Lunch, Dinner)

DAY 12: Switzerland: Interlaken - Jungfraujoch
We first drive to the town of Interlaken, the scene of many "Bollywood"
films. From there a short drive brings us to Lauterbrunnen, where we board
the train for the scenic journey to Jungfraujoch - Top of Europe, the
highest railway station in Europe at 3,454 metres (weather permitting).
Visit the Ice Palace with ice sculptures or enjoy the panoramic views from
the Sphinx Terrace. Early evening we begin our descent and return to our
hotel. (Breakfast, Lunch, Dinner)
